X-Git-Url: https://gerrit.o-ran-sc.org/r/gitweb?a=blobdiff_plain;f=o2ims%2Fadapter%2Focloud_repository.py;h=23d4259f29d8524318b83567d2557affe10e5a35;hb=39e022d709689d2fc02d892707971ae852fc55ea;hp=dba4c24303d660ebf35c7e5932cb0f5193229887;hpb=7470364541fc71f7a8c019e948f344a84fa332d4;p=pti%2Fo2.git diff --git a/o2ims/adapter/ocloud_repository.py b/o2ims/adapter/ocloud_repository.py index dba4c24..23d4259 100644 --- a/o2ims/adapter/ocloud_repository.py +++ b/o2ims/adapter/ocloud_repository.py @@ -138,8 +138,9 @@ class ResourceSqlAlchemyRepository(ResourceRepository): size = kwargs.pop('limit') if 'limit' in kwargs else None offset = kwargs.pop('start') if 'start' in kwargs else 0 + args1 = args + (ocloud.Resource.resourcePoolId == resourcepool_id,) result = self.session.query(ocloud.Resource).filter( - *args).order_by('resourceId') + *args1).order_by('resourceId') count = result.count() if size is not None and size != -1: return (count, result.limit(size).offset(offset))